Term
| Atrial cells secrete and store what? |
|
Definition
| ANP - atrial natriuretic peptide |

Term
| what do the ventricles produce and when do they produce it? |
|
Definition
B-type Natriuretic peptide under conditions of increased ventricular pressure |
|
|
Term
| besides myocytes, what are the other heart cells? |
|
Definition
| endothelial and fibroblasts |
|
|
Term
| what are the 3 major epicardial coronary arteries? |
|
Definition
left descending artery
left circumflex artery
right coronary artery |

Term
| what does the LAD supply? |
|
Definition
apex
left anterior wall
anterior septum |

Term
| semilunar valve's competency depends on what? |
|
Definition
| the stretching and molding of their three cusps in presence of arterial backpressure |
|
|
Term
| tricuspid and mitral valve competency depends on what? |
|
Definition
| coordinated function of the anulus, leaflets, papillary mm, and associated left ventricular walls |
|
|
Term
| cardiovascular dysfunction occurs by: |
|
Definition
failure of the pump
conduction disorders
regurgitant flow
obstruction of flow
disruption of the circulatory system |
